Revenue and income statement
In 2024, EOLIENNES SUROIT SNC achieves revenue of 2.3 M€. Activity remains stable over the period (CAGR: -1.9%). Significant drop of -73% vs 2022. After deducting consumption (0 €), gross margin stands at 2.3 M€, i.e. a rate of 100%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 186 k€, representing 7.9% of revenue. Warning negative scissor effect: despite revenue change (-73%), EBITDA varies by -96%, reducing margin by 43.1 pts. This reflects costs rising faster than revenue. The operating margin remains fragile, requiring cost vigilance. Net income is negative at -4.5 M€ (-191.6% of revenue), which will impact equity.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ms
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 93 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 39 days. The gap of 54 days means the company finances its customers for over a month before being paid relative to supplier payments. This weighs on cash flow. Overall, WCR represents 1125 days of revenue, i.e. 7.3 M€ to permanently finance. Over 2016-2024, WCR increased by +939%, requiring additional financing.
